Section of electric centrifugal submersible pump ECNMT 5A-320DP. Represents a cylindrical body, with a shaft inside, on which are placed the working elements (EO) of the pump. It is designed for pumping out borehole fluid. Nominal capacity - 320 m3/day; Actual number of stages - 102; Head flange diameter - 108 mm; Base flange diameter - 108 mm; Length of the pumping section casing - 6000 mm; Casing material - carbon steel 35; Shaft diameter - 22 mm; Material of radial support sleeve - tungsten carbide; Manufacturer - Tyumen Pumps Schlumberger, Russia.
